Tips for Building Consistency
– Set a Routine. Establish a daily or weekly routine dedicated to your intuitive practices. That could be starting your day with a few minutes of meditation or ending it with reflective journaling. Consistency is important. Think of it like brushing your teeth—a small daily habit that makes a big difference over time.
– Use Reminders. Utilize reminders and alerts on your phone or computer to prompt you to engage in your intuitive practices. A simple notification is a gentle nudge to take a moment for mindfulness or reflection.
– Celebrate Small Wins. Acknowledge and celebrate your progress, no matter how small. Each step forward is a victory that reinforces your commitment to your intuitive journey.
– Stay Flexible. Life is unpredictable, and sometimes your routine will get disrupted. Instead of feeling guilty, embrace flexibility. Adapt your practices to fit your current circumstances, ensuring that they remain a source of support rather than stress.

Regular Reflection and Review
Reflection is a powerful tool for growth. By regularly reviewing your intuitive practices, you gain valuable insights into your progress and make informed adjustments.
Some strategies to help you stay on track . . .
– Monthly Reflections. At the end of each month, carve out some quiet time to reflect on your intuitive experiences. Dig into your journal entries, highlight any significant realizations, and evaluate your progress. This monthly check-in helps you stay connected to your growth and adjust your practices as needed.
– Seasonal Reviews. Every three months, take a deeper dive into your journey. Consider how your intuitive practices have influenced your life over the past season. Are there any patterns or shifts you’ve noticed? Use this time to make any necessary tweaks to your routines for the upcoming months.

Case Study: Linda’s Long-Term Intuitive Journey
Linda is a 55-year-old retired nurse from Seattle, USA, who wanted to ensure that her intuitive practices remained a vital part of her life. She established a monthly reflection ritual, where she reviewed her journal and set new goals. Linda also created a peaceful meditation space in her home, filled with plants and calming scents, and scheduled daily time for mindfulness and creative activities. By committing to continuous learning and exploration, she sustained her intuitive growth and found that her intuition became even more powerful and reliable over time.
Linda’s journey wasn’t without challenges. There were times when she felt demotivated or too busy to engage in her practices. However, she overcame these obstacles by finding an accountability partner in her friend, Jane, who shared her interest in intuitive living. They scheduled regular check-ins to discuss their progress and motivate each other.
Celebrating milestones, no matter how tiny, also helped Linda stay committed. Recognizing her achievements reinforced the value of her journey and kept her motivated.

Integration, Not Separation
Instead of treating your intuitive practices as separate tasks that need to be squeezed into your already busy schedule, think about how you can integrate them into the activities you’re already doing. This approach makes it easier to maintain these practices without feeling overwhelmed.
– Mindful Chores. Turn mundane tasks into opportunities for mindfulness. Doesn’t matter if you’re washing dishes, folding laundry, or gardening; use these moments to practice being present. Focus on the sensations, sounds, and movements involved in each task. This not only enhances your intuitive awareness but also makes everyday chores more enjoyable.
– Intuitive Decision-Making at Work. Bring your intuition into your professional life by using it to guide your decisions. Trust your gut feelings when assessing situations, brainstorming ideas, or making choices. Over time, you’ll find that relying on your intuition can lead to more creative and effective solutions.
– Creative Cooking. If you enjoy cooking, let your intuition guide you in the kitchen. Experiment with ingredients, trust your sense of taste, and allow yourself to be playful. Cooking can become a delightful activity that nurtures your intuitive skills and brings joy to your daily life.
